1.2 Describe your business activities

*
AEA Consulting is a global firm setting the standard in strategy and planning for the cultural and creative industries. We are known for our candid and impartial advice that draws on deep knowledge of the cultural sector as well as robust research and analytical insight. Since 1991, we have successfully delivered more than 1,200 assignments in 42 countries, helping clients around the world plan and realize vital and sustainable cultural projects. With offices in New York and London, AEA offers a talented, multidisciplinary team of professionals with proven practical experience who deliver personalized solutions to organizations in the arts, cultural, creative and public sectors. We thrive on new challenges and approach problem-solving with curiosity, creativity and integrity.

Results, Challenges and Outlook *

7.1 Provide any additional comments or context on your annual results and progress from previous years.

*
We have utilized Normative’s Business Carbon Calculator to estimate our emissions for FY22, FY23, and FY24. Our total estimated emissions have increased over this period, with business travel showing the most significant increase. This trend is largely attributed to the gradual easing of COVID-19-related travel restrictions and the return to pre-pandemic travel levels.
